Our Favorite Quarantine Golden Globe Looks!

Celebrities served a variety of looks during this year’s Golden Globes, some in person, some via zoom, and we’re sharing our favorites!

In case you didn’t know, this year’s Golden Globes was virtual. This means we got to see celebrities in a variety of outfits from pajamas to couture gowns. Here are our 10 favorite looks from this year’s ceremony!

Anya Taylor-Joy

Anya wore a stunning, custom Dior dress. The glittering green dress has inspired countless tweets and posts, and it certainly deserves a spot on our list.

Regina King

Regina King wore a beautiful, silver number that absolutely shined in the sun. She posted a series of beautiful pictures on Instagram showing off her Louis Vuitton dress, and we’re here for it!

Taylor Simone Ledward

Taylor Simone Ledward, the widow of Chadwick Boseman, looked absolutely beautiful at the ceremony. She accepted an award on behalf of her late husband and gave a touching speech that left many in tears.

Jodie Foster

Golden Globe veteran Jodie Foster was dressed in chic pajamas during the ceremony. She and her wife both wore Prada pajamas while cuddling with their dog, which we thought was adorable.

Satchel and Jackson Lee

Satchel and Jackson Lee, the children of esteemed director Spike Lee, were this year’s Golden Globe Ambassadors. The duo wore custom Gucci outfits, which Satchel says “knocked it out of the park!”

Jared Leto

Adorned with a large flower, Jared Leto rocked a monochromatic neutral look this year. Leto was styled by Gucci this year, and fans loved it.

Jamie Lee Curtis

Jamie Lee Curtis absolutely rocked the internet during the ceremony. She wore a beautiful, yellow, Alex Perry dress, and she started trending on Twitter immediately. After seeing her glow on stage, we think she absolutely deserved the attention!

Laura Dern

Laura Dern made quite an appearance in a sleek, black tuxedo. The Givenchy suit was paired with studded black heels and a chunky choker for a killer combo that cements her spot on this list.

Tina Fey and Amy Poehler

Our hosts for the evening, Tina Fey and Amy Poehler, both wore all-black ensembles as they did their duties on opposite coasts. Fey wore a Versace blazer dress, while Poehler was dressed in a button-up Moschino dress.

Jason Sudeikis

And of course, the legend himself, Jason Sudeikis. While Jodie Foster also went a casual route in Prada pajamas, Sudeikis accepted Best Actor for his work in Ted Lasso in a pair of jeans and a tie-dyed hoodie, which was pretty iconic.

We loved these celebrities’ looks, and we can’t wait to see who wears what to other ceremonies coming up this year!
